How to Edit Vector EPS Files
To edit a vector EPS file, you'll need Adobe Illustrator or a similar program. This allows you to adjust individual elements, change colors, or resize the design without losing quality. If you don't have access to Adobe Illustrator, there are alternative programs that support EPS files, but they may not offer the same level of control.
For those who prefer working with JPG files, the high-resolution image is ready to use immediately. This is great for quick projects where editing isn't required. However, keep in mind that JPG files are raster-based, so scaling them beyond their original size may result in a loss of quality.
